Autor*innen: Dignath, Charlotte
Titel: For unto every one that hath shall be given. Teachers' competence profiles regarding the promotion of self‑regulated learning moderate the effectiveness of short‑term teacher training
In: Metacognition and Learning, 16 (2021) 3, S. 555-594
DOI: 10.1007/s11409-021-09271-x
URL: https://link.springer.com/article/10.1007/s11409-021-09271-x
Dokumenttyp: 3a. Beiträge in begutachteten Zeitschriften; Beitrag in Sonderheft
Sprache: Englisch
Schlagwörter: Lehrer; Kompetenz; Lernen; Selbstregulation; Unterricht; Schüler; Förderung; Kognitive Prozesse; Metakognition; Motivation; Wissen; Überzeugung; Selbstwirksamkeit; Lehrerfortbildung; Training; Effektivität; Unterricht; Schüler; Förderung; Fragebogenerhebung; Datenanalyse; Chi-Quadrat Test; Regressionsanalyse; Faktorenanalyse; Empirische Untersuchung; Deutschland
Abstract (english): Teachers play a major role in the effectiveness of student learning. Teacher's competence contributes to their classroom practice. We applied a generic model of teacher competence to the specific context of teachers' promotion of self-regulated learning (SRL) in the classroom, and investigated teachers' competence profiles regarding SRL (study 1) and how teachers' competence can moderate the effectiveness of teacher training (study 2). In the first step, in study 1 191 teachers were assessed according to different characteristics that have been found to be important aspects of teacher competence (knowledge, beliefs, and self-efficacy). To investigate how these characteristics co-occur in teachers we determined latent profiles of teacher competence regarding SRL. To this end, and the data were subjected to a latent profile analysis that yielded two levels of competence profile: low and high competence to promote SRL. These competence profiles were positively associated with teachers' self-reported SRL practice in the classroom. Next, to test whether these competence profiles affect teachers' competence development, we conducted a training study. In this study 2, we examined the effects of an 8-h long teacher training about SRL on the development of teachers' competence (knowledge, beliefs, self-efficacy) and on their SRL practice in the classroom with a repeated measures control group design. Forty-five teachers participated in the training, and these teachers and their 543 students evaluated the effectiveness of the training. Training effects were found on the teacher level, but not on the student level. Teachers who participated in the training outperformed the control teachers in their development of self-efficacy to foster SRL, and their perceived SRL practice. Moreover, teachers' competence profiles moderated the training effect, showing that teachers with an initially high competence benefitted more from the training. Applying a generic model of teacher competence to the context of promoting SRL seems beneficial to inspire future research on indicators of teachers' SRL practice. (DIPF/Orig.)

Autor*innen: Ercan, Habibe; Hartmann, Ulrike; Richter, Dirk; Kuschel, Jenny; Gräsel, Cornelia
Titel: Effekte von integrativer Führung auf die Datennutzung von Lehrkräften
In: Die Deutsche Schule, 113 (2021) 1, S. 85-100
DOI: 10.31244/dds.2021.01.08
URN: urn:nbn:de:0111-pedocs-220778
URL: http://nbn-resolving.org/urn:nbn:de:0111-pedocs-220778
Dokumenttyp: 3a. Beiträge in begutachteten Zeitschriften; Aufsatz (keine besondere Kategorie)
Sprache: Deutsch
Schlagwörter: Daten; Deutschland; Fragebogenerhebung; Führungsstil; Informationsnutzung; Informationsquelle; Kooperation; Lehrer; Schulleitung
Abstract: Die vorliegende Studie untersucht die Zusammenhänge zwischen integrativem Schul- leitungshandeln, das transformationale und instruktionale Komponenten enthält, und der Nutzungshäufigkeit verschiedener Datenquellen durch Lehrkräfte. Die Ergebnisse eines Strukturgleichungsmodells zeigen, dass integrative Führung direkte und indirekte Zusammenhänge mit der Nutzung verschiedener Datenquellen aufweist. Die Effekte scheinen vorwiegend durch die Kooperationsaktivität der Lehrkräfte vermittelt zu sein. (DIPF/Orig.)
Abstract (english): The present article reports the effects of school principals' integrative leadership behavior, including transformational and instructional components, on teachers' data use. Results of a structural equation model indicate significant positive direct and indirect effects on teachers' use of various data. Total effects seem to be mainly mediated by teachers' cooperation activities. (DIPF/Orig.)

Autor*innen: Gartmeier, Martin; Coppi, Renato Alves; Zehner, Fabian; Koumpouli, Konstantina; Wijnen-Meijer, Marjo; Berberat, Pascal O.
Titel: Physicians as clinical teachers. Motivation and attitudes
In: Beiträge zur Hochschulforschung, 43 (2021) 4, S. 74-95
URL: https://www.bzh.bayern.de/archiv/artikelarchiv/artikeldetail/physicians-as-clinical-teachers-motivation-and-attitudes
Dokumenttyp: 3a. Beiträge in begutachteten Zeitschriften; Beitrag in Sonderheft
Sprache: Englisch
Schlagwörter: Arzt; Lehrtätigkeit; Unterricht; Krankenhaus; Motivation; Einstellung <Psy>; Motiv <Psy>; Fragebogen; Deutschland
Abstract (english): Especially in university hospitals, many physicians have to fulfil multiple roles as they treat patients, conduct research and act as clinical teachers. The present study focuses upon the latter role and analyses which attitudes and motivational patterns guide physicians in their teaching activities. With regard to motivation, we draw on self-determination theory and distinguish between autonomous and controlled motives. In terms of attitude, we examine the extent to which clinical teachers use teaching activities that relate to a transmissive or constructivist paradigm. These questions are investigated using data from a questionnaire study conducted at a German university hospital. The respondents were 314 physicians who participated in one of two didactic qualification workshops at different points in their professional career. Physicians reported higher scores for autonomous types of motivation (derived from the self) than for controlled types (influenced by external factors). Further, we found that overall, the physicians considered both transmissive and constructivist concepts relevant for their teaching, but agreed even stronger to the constructivist paradigm. Latent class analyses revealed distinct patterns of attitudes towards teaching, but no relation between different motivations and teaching attitudes was found. (DIPF/Orig.)

Autor*innen: Grützmacher, Luisa; Vieluf, Svenja; Hartig, Johannes
Titel: Are questionnaire scales which measure non-cognitive constructs suitable as school effectiveness criteria? A measurement invariance analysis
In: School Effectiveness and School Improvement, 32 (2021) 3, S. 430-447
DOI: 10.1080/09243453.2021.1903511
URL: https://www.tandfonline.com/doi/full/10.1080/09243453.2021.1903511
Dokumenttyp: 3a. Beiträge in begutachteten Zeitschriften; Aufsatz (keine besondere Kategorie)
Sprache: Englisch
Schlagwörter: Schule; Effektivität; Messverfahren; Fragebogen; Reliabilität; Validität; Schüler; Sekundarbereich; Deutschunterricht; Lesen; Einstellung <Psy>; Mathematikunterricht; Interesse; Selbstkonzept; Mitarbeit; Längsschnittuntersuchung; Datenanalyse; Hamburg; Deutschland
Abstract (english): This study aimed at examining the suitability of questionnaire instruments commonly used in large-scale assessments for measuring non-cognitive school effectiveness criteria. It focused on questions of reliability and validity for capturing changes in students within schools across time and the instruments' sensitivity to school effects. The aim was also to propose an approach for analyzing measurement invariance across levels and time simultaneously. The study used longitudinal data from the KESS (Kompetenzen und Einstellungen von Schülerinnen und Schülern [competencies and attitudes of students]) study, conducted in Hamburg, Germany. The sample is comprised of 17,926 students in 189 secondary schools. Data were collected three or four times. The results of the analyses show that all investigated scales are suitable in terms of reliability and validity. However, only the scale interest in mathematics is sensitive to school effects and therefore suitable as a school effectiveness criterion. (DIPF/Orig.)

Autor*innen: Hartmann, Ulrike; Richter, Dirk; Gräsel, Cornelia
Titel: Same same but different? Analysen zur Struktur kollegialer Kooperation unter Lehrkräften im Kontext von Schul- und Unterrichtsentwicklung
In: Unterrichtswissenschaft, 49 (2021) 3, S. 325-344
DOI: 10.1007/s42010-020-00090-8
URN: urn:nbn:de:0111-pedocs-233070
URL: https://nbn-resolving.org/urn:nbn:de:0111-pedocs-233070
Dokumenttyp: 3a. Beiträge in begutachteten Zeitschriften; Aufsatz (keine besondere Kategorie)
Sprache: Deutsch
Schlagwörter: Lehrerin; Lehrer; Lehrerkollegium; Kooperation; Kooperationsform; Schulentwicklung; Unterricht; Messung; Fragebogenerhebung; Empirische Untersuchung; Deutschland
Abstract: In dieser Studie wird ein Fragebogeninstrument zur Erfassung kollegialer Kooperation bei Lehrkräften vorgestellt. Auf der Basis konzeptueller Annahmen zur Kooperation in Kollegien werden zwei Kooperationsformen (Austausch/low cost und Kokonstruktion/high cost) sowie zwei Inhaltsbereiche (Schul- und Unterrichtsentwicklung) erfasst. An einer Stichprobe von 773 Lehrkräften aus 16 weiterführenden Schulen mehrerer deutscher Bundesländer wird die Struktur des Instrumentes mittels konfirmatorischer Faktorenanalysen untersucht. Dabei zeigt sich, dass das Modell, in dem Formen und Inhalte kollegialer Kooperation gleichzeitig berücksichtigt werden, die beste Passung zu den erhobenen Daten aufweist. Die kollegiale Zusammenarbeit zwischen Lehrkräften lässt sich angesichts der vorliegen- den Ergebnisse als mehrdimensionales Konstrukt beschreiben. Deskriptive Analysen legen in Übereinstimmung mit bisheriger Forschung nahe, dass Aktivitäten zur un- terrichtsbezogenen Kokonstruktion eher selten in Kollegien stattfinden, während ein unterrichtsbezogener Austausch häufiger stattfindet. Im Bereich der schulentwicklungsbezogenen Kooperation fallen die Unterschiede zwischen den Kooperationsformen geringer aus. Die Ergebnisse stützen die faktorielle Validität für eine Erfassung kollegialer Kooperation situiert in spezifischen Inhaltsbereichen der Schul- und Un- terrichtsentwicklung.
Abstract (english): In this study, we present a survey measure to assess teacher collaboration. Based on existing research, we distinguish two forms (exchange/low cost and co-construction/high cost) as well as two themes of collaboration (school-related and instructional improvement). In a sample of 773 teachers from 16 high schools from several German federal states, we investigate the structure of the new measure by confirmatory factor analyses. These analyses reveal that a model which simulta- neously considers forms and themes of teacher collaboration fits best to the data. Teacher collaboration thus can be described best as a multidimensional construct. In line with previous research, descriptive analyses suggest that high cost activities regarding teachers' instructional practices happen less frequently than low cost instruction-related collaboration. Concerning school development collaboration, dif- ferences between the two forms seem to be smaller. These findings imply that teacher collaboration can be assessed as being situated in specific themes for collaborative practices with regard to instruction and school improvement.

Autor*innen: Huang, Manxia; Schmiedek, Florian; Habermas, Tilmann
Titel: Only some attempts at meaning-making are successful. The role of change-relatedness and positive implications for the self
In: Journal of Personality, 89 (2021) 2, S. 175-187
DOI: 10.1111/jopy.12573
URL: https://onlinelibrary.wiley.com/doi/10.1111/jopy.12573
Dokumenttyp: 3a. Beiträge in begutachteten Zeitschriften; Aufsatz (keine besondere Kategorie)
Sprache: Englisch
Schlagwörter: Erwachsener; Eltern; Verlust; Trauer; Depression; Psychisches Trauma; Bewältigung; Biografie; Wandel; Akzeptanz; Bildungsbeteiligung; Dauer; Bildungsniveau; Einflussfaktor; Befragung; Fragebogen; China
Abstract: Objective: Although meaning making and specifically autobiographical reasoning are expected to relate to well-being, findings tend to be mixed. Attempts at meaning making do not always lead to meaning made. We aimed to disentangle these complex relationships and also explore the role of level of education.
Method: Ninety participants (mean age 36.73 years, SD = 7.27; 74.4% women, 25.6% men) who had experienced the loss of a parent through death, going missing, or Alzheimer's disease narrated this loss, a sad, a turning point, and a self-defining memory, and completed questionnaires assessing depression, trauma symptoms, and protracted grief. Three aspects of autobiographical reasoning (quantity, valence, and change-relatedness of self-event connections) were related to meaning made (sophistication of meaning making) and symptom level.
Results: Years of education correlated both with positive implications of autobiographical reasoning and with meaning made. The quantity, positivity, and change-relatedness of attempts at meaning making (self-event connections) predicted accomplished meaning made, and positivity alone predicted less prolonged grief.
Conclusions: Adapting the life story after a loss such that change of the self is acknowledged and positive change can be constructed helps finding meaning and lowering protracted grief. These changes in narrative identity are supported by more years of education. (DIPF/Orig.)

Autor*innen: Kerner auch Koerner, Julia; Visser, Linda; Rothe, Josefine; Schulte-Körne, Gerd; Hasselhorn, Marcus
Titel: Gender differences in the comorbidity of ADHD symptoms and specific learning disorders in a population-based sample
In: Sustainability, 13 (2021) 1, S. 8440
DOI: 10.3390/su13158440
URL: https://www.mdpi.com/2071-1050/13/15/8440
Dokumenttyp: 3a. Beiträge in begutachteten Zeitschriften; Beitrag in Sonderheft
Sprache: Englisch
Schlagwörter: Aufmerksamkeits-Defizit-Hyperaktivitäts-Störung; Sekundärkrankheit; Geschlechtsspezifischer Unterschied; Lernschwierigkeit; Leseschwäche; Rechtschreibschwäche; Rechenschwäche; Dyslexie; Dyskalkulie; Lehrer; Unterstützung; Schülerleistung; Grundschule; Schüler; Schülerin; Schuljahr 03; Schuljahr 04; Test; Befragung; Fragebogen; Empirische Untersuchung; Bayern; Hessen; Deutschland
Abstract: Children with attention deficit hyperactivity disorder (ADHD) often exhibit comorbid specific learning disorders. In clinical samples, comorbidity in girls with ADHD tends to be more common than in boys with ADHD. However, this is not the case in studies of random samples. In this paper gender differences in the comorbidity of ADHD symptoms and learning disorders in reading, spelling and math are explored in a population-based sample of 2605 3rd and 4th graders (1304 girls) without symptoms of ADHD and 415 (141 girls) with symptoms of ADHD. Girls with ADHD symptoms had higher ratios of comorbid math disorders than boys with ADHD symptoms, but not with reading or spelling disorders. Math achievement was predicted by gender and by symptoms of inattention. Girls with ADHD symptoms and math disorders received the same amount of additional support from teachers or therapists as boys with ADHD symptoms and math disorders. Our results highlight the importance of exploring the increased comorbidity of specific learning disorders in children with ADHD symptoms and especially with math disorders in girls with ADHD symptoms. Implications for providing suitable interventions and preventing the accumulation of academic problems are discussed. (DIPF/Orig.)

Autor*innen: Kramer, Andrea C.; Neubauer, Andreas B.; Leonhardt, Anja; Brose, Annette; Dirk, Judith; Schmiedek, Florian
Titel: Ambulatory assessment of rumination and worry. Capturing perseverative cognitions in children's daily life
In: Psychological Assessment, 33 (2021) 9, S. 827-842
DOI: 10.1037/pas0001020
URN: urn:nbn:de:0111-pedocs-243171
URL: https://nbn-resolving.org/urn:nbn:de:0111-pedocs-243171
Dokumenttyp: 3a. Beiträge in begutachteten Zeitschriften; Aufsatz (keine besondere Kategorie)
Sprache: Englisch
Schlagwörter: Kind; Denken; Wiederholung; Negativität; Kognition; Affekt; Wohlbefinden; Arbeitsgedächtnis; Leistung; Messverfahren; Validität; Psychometrie; Grundschüler; Fragebogen; Test; Smartphone; Empirische Untersuchung; Frankfurt a.M.; Deutschland
Abstract: Rumination and worry are common forms of perseverative cognition in children. Research has started to target perseverative cognitions in the everyday life of children, however, valid measurement instruments reliably capturing rumination and worry in children's daily life are still missing. We conducted two ambulatory assessment studies validating short scales suitable for the measurement of rumination and worry in children's daily life. Results of the first study (N = 110, 8-11 year-olds, 31 days, up to 4 daily measurements) supported a unidimensional structure of the rumination scale. Rumination was associated with negative affect (but not positive affect) on the within- and on the between-person level. On the between-person level, children who ruminated more showed poorer working memory performance. In the second study (N = 84, 8-10 year-olds, 21 days, up to 3 daily measurements), findings of Study 1 were largely replicated. Moreover, we established a unidimensional worry scale in Study 2 reliably capturing worry in children's daily life. Importantly, Study 2 showed that worry and rumination share common variance but can be differentiated in children. On the within-person level, higher levels of worry were associated with higher levels of negative affect and lower levels of positive affect. On the between-person level, worry was associated with higher levels of negative affect and lower working memory performance. Autor*innen: Neubauer, Andreas B.; Schmidt, Andrea; Kramer, Andrea C.; Schmiedek, Florian
Titel: A little autonomy support goes a long way. Daily autonomy-supportive parenting, child well-being, parental need fulfillment, and change in child, family, and parent adjustment across the adaptation to the COVID-19 pandemic
In: Child Development, 92 (2021) 5, S. 1679-1697
DOI: 10.1111/cdev.13515
URN: urn:nbn:de:0111-dipfdocs-252301
URL: https://www.pedocs.de/volltexte/2022/25230/pdf/Child_Development_2021_Neubauer_et_al_A_Little_Autonomy_Support_Goes_a_Long_Way_A.pdf
Dokumenttyp: 3a. Beiträge in begutachteten Zeitschriften; Aufsatz (keine besondere Kategorie)
Sprache: Englisch
Schlagwörter: Mehrebenenanalyse; Deutschland; Pandemie; Eltern; Kind; Selbstständigkeit; Unterstützung; Wirkung; Verhalten; Wohlbefinden; Bedürfnisbefriedigung; Veränderung; Verhaltensänderung; Anpassung; Familienleben; Stress; Vitalität; Befragung; Fragebogen; Längsschnittuntersuchung; Strukturgleichungsmodell
Abstract: This study examined the effects of daily parental autonomy support on changes in child behavior, family environment, and parental well‐being across 3 weeks during the COVID‐19 pandemic in Germany. Day‐to‐day associations among autonomy‐supportive parenting, parental need fulfillment, and child well‐being were also assessed. Parents (longitudinal N = 469; Mage = 42.93, SDage = 6.40) of school children (6-19 years) reported on adjustment measures at two measurement occasions and completed up to 21 daily online questionnaires in the weeks between these assessments. Results from dynamic structural equation models suggested reciprocal positive relations among autonomy‐supportive parenting and parental need fulfillment. Daily parental autonomy support, parental need fulfillment, and child well‐being partially predicted change in adjustment measures highlighting the central role of daily parenting for children's adjustment during the pandemic.
